Comprehending the Kia Sportage Key Fob
Before diving into the replacement process, it’s vital to understand the types of key fobs used in Kia Picanto Key Sportage cars. Normally, there are 2 main types:
| Key Fob Type | Functions | Years of Use |
|---|---|---|
| Standard Key Fob | Lock/Unlock, Panic Button | 2010 – 2015 |
| Smart Key Fob | Keyless Entry, Remote Start | 2016 – Present |

Replacement Options
When it comes to replacing a Kia Replacement Key Sportage key fob, you have several options readily available:
| Method | Details |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Dealership | Licensed Kia dealer replacement | ₤ 200 – ₤ 400 |
| Online Retailer | Purchase a new fob and DIY programming | ₤ 50 – ₤ 150 |
| Local Locksmith | Key fob replacement and shows | ₤ 100 – ₤ 200 |
Cost Breakdown
- Dealership: While this is the most problem-free technique, it’s likewise the most pricey, often consisting of additional labor charges.
- Online Retailer: Purchasing a key fob from platforms like Amazon or eBay is an economical option, as long as you take care to buy the appropriate design.
- Regional Locksmith: Some locksmith professionals concentrate on automobile keys and can supply a more reasonably priced option to a car dealership.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Just how much does it cost to change a Kia Sportage key fob?
Replacement expenses can v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 400, depending on the approach of replacement you choose.
2. Can I set my Kia Sportage key fob myself?
Yes, lots of models have a DIY programming choice. Examine your owner’s manual for particular instructions.
3. Where can I purchase a replacement key fob?
You can purchase key fobs from authorized car dealerships, online sellers, or regional locksmith professionals.
4. Is the key fob battery exchangeable?
Yes, a lot of key fob batteries can be replaced easily, frequently by the lorry owner. Nevertheless, a persistent problem might show the requirement for a new key fob.
5. What should I do if my key fob is lost?
If your key fob is lost, call your dealer or a vehicle locksmith for a replacement and consider reprogramming your car’s ignition system for included security.
